Personal training for pregnant women: A solution to enhance the benefits of physical exercise

There is a certain consensus in indicating the desirability of doing a regular practice of physical exercise of moderate intensity and volume in low-risk pregnant women. Nevertheless, it is essential to individualise this practice if it is achieved an optimal effect. In this work it is proposed the convenience of using a personal trainer for the practice of physical exercise on a reliable and secure form, with recommendations for the practice of physical exercise depending on the physical activity doing prior to pregnancy, the parameters that must be taken into account in the prescription of physical exercise for low-risk pregnant women, and a model of exercise program for pregnant women previously active.Downloads
